摘要
The fluoride-induced desilylation of trimethylsilyl-substituted alkynes and polyynes and subsequent reactions with RuCl(PPh3)(2)Cp have been used to synthesize complexes containing unsaturated chains containing up to six carbons. Reactions with Co-2(CO)(8) or tetracyanoethene have been further used to characterise the products. Structural confirmation of RuX(PPh3)(2)Cp [X=C=CC6H4C=CSiMe3 2, C=CC=CPh 4, C=CC2Ph{Co-2(CO)(6)} 8, C=CC2H{Co-2(mu-dppm)(CO)(4)} 9, C=CC{=C(CN)(2)}CPh=C(CN)(2) 10 or C=CC{=C(CN)(2)}C{=C(CN)(2)}C=CPh 11] and {Ru(PPh3)(2)Cp}(2)(mu-C-n) [n=4 (6) or 6 (7)] is reported.
